The crucial letter that was "buried"

On March 16, 2020, a particularly important, highly sensitive and, above all, fully reasoned letter arrives at the office of the Prime Minister, the Minister of Health and four other critical state institutions, signed by 9 leading scientists of their kind, many of whom They then played or still play key roles, either in the Special Committee of Infectious Diseases of the Ministry of Health, which suggests all measures for SARS-CoV-2 in Greece, or as heads of committees and programs funded to deal with the new coronavirus in Greece.

The letter is rightly quoted from its preface in an "aggressive" model for virus testing, "...not only for the part of the diagnosis but also for the part of "reading" the population", which "will make it possible both to identify potential nuclei and to make a better modeling of the dynamics of the virus in general and to take measures with higher resolution and efficiency based on a more accurate representation of the actual dispersion'. That is, a mass, with protocols, epidemiological "scanning" with scanning (research) - screening (sorting) in the community, of the entire country, so that the speed can be seen, the , the way and places of spread of the virus, for targeted strategic interventions, with the aim of society functioning smoothly and shielding those groups of the population that are judged to need to be protected depending on the anthropo-geography and the speed of spread of the new coronavirus.

In fact, as they emphasized at the time, the intensity of this great epidemiological check should coincide with the end of the lockdown of March 11, just so that not a single day is lost with the "relaxation of the measures", so as not to find ourselves in the same situation again!

As noted, "σημαντικό it is important to start the tests immediately and to be ready when the measures are relaxed to carry out" aggressive "laboratory testing in order to continue systematically monitoring the development of the epidemic, as we do not know how the situation will develop in the coming months. In this context, we propose the mobilization of all available diagnostic infrastructures in Greece (academic and research centers, hospital laboratories with proven experience in analytical methodologies related to virus detection) so that the basic needs can be met first (perhaps with brute force and with more traditional and time-consuming laboratory approaches) and, secondly, to make it possible to perform thousands of tests per day to better deal with the epidemic and to take more effective measures at the right time. All this can and must be done without interrupting or affecting the existing system of diagnosis and medical intervention… ".

In fact, then, explicitly and unequivocally, the signatories, some of whom today are among the main proponents of the new lockdown as the "only solution" to the speed, as they say, of the spread of the virus, emphasized emphatically:

"There are three immediate goals:

  1. Contribute to meeting immediate needs for screening under the existing plan, given that the number of patients is increasing exponentially
  2. Intensive monitoring of test positive individuals in order to quickly isolate themselves and individuals in their immediate environment.
  3. Screening in the population with a specific plan, to understand the dynamics and to predict generalized or focused outbreaks ".

A revealing assumption

In fact, in this letter, dated March 16, they reveal the impressive fact, that "… in this direction, a consultation has been held with the heads of most centers that co-sign this text and with members of the Committee of the Ministry of Health (Prof. Tsiodras, Prof. Lagiou, Prof. Majorkinis). A preliminary discussion has been held with EODY (Mr. Sapounas) regarding the intensive monitoring of people who test positive.

- We propose the establishment of a technical committee for the immediate preparation of the above plan under the coordination of the Committee of the Ministry of Health.

"We also propose the suspension of all non-emergency molecular biology experiments for research purposes in all the aforementioned carriers, in order to record reagents and store them for use in patients undergoing COVID-19 in the event of a lack of reagents."

That is, they reveal that members of the Commission and EODY have been informed about the whole action, who today declare "surprised by the speed of the spread of the virus in the last week" and resort as a one-way street to the scientific suggestion for lockdown, when for 8 months, as of things turns out, they did nothing of what they knew by then fully accepting the reasoning of the letter and some of them co-signing it !!!

Signatures of top

It is worth noting that the letter we are revealing today of March 16, 2020 is signed by, among others, persons who play or have played a decisive role in the scientific committees as experts for the management of the whole situation, only it seems that most of them forgot what they signed in March 2020 or were given the opportunity to deal with other funded programs and not with the major issue of full population census through targeted epidemiological actions and tests.

The letter was then signed by: Prof. Emmanuel Dermitzakis (University of Geneva School of Medicine, president of the National Research, Technology and Innovation Council), Prof. Pagona Laiou (director of the Laboratory of Hygiene, Epidemiology and Medical Statistics, School of Medicine, EKPA), Prof. Gikas Majorkinis (Laboratory of Hygiene, Epidemiology and Medical Statistics, EKPA), prof. s Gorgoulis (Department of Histology and Pathology, EKPA), dr. Vassilis Grigoriou (Chairman of the Board of the National Research Foundation), Prof. Dimitris Thanos (Chairman of the Scientific Council of the Medical Biological Research Foundation of the Academy of Athens - IIVEAA), Prof. Giorgos Kollias (Chairman of the "Alexander Fleming" Biomedical Sciences Research Center), Prof. Nektarios Tavernarakis (Chairman of the Board of the Research Technology Foundation - ITE), and Prof. Konstantinos Stamatopoulos (Director of the Institute of Applied Biosciences - INAB, EKETA).

THE EXAMPLE OF SLOVAKIA

What was lost in 8 months        

To understand what was lost in 8 months, let's compare instead of an epilogue a well-known news for comparison:

"Almost the entire population of Slovakia (65%) underwent antigen testing for COVID-19 as part of a two-day program to examine all 5,5 million inhabitants of the country, in the hope that this will help stop the pandemic without a strict lockdown may need to be imposed. This is the first time such a program has been implemented in a country of this size. The Slovak government, after preparing in July with the purchase of adequate rapid tests, tested almost the entire population, except for children under 10 years of age. "More than 40.000 doctors, nurses and support teams, consisting of soldiers, police, civil servants and volunteers, staffed the approximately 5.000 clinics where the tests were performed."
